Tilavonemab (ABBV-8E12) is a humanized anti-tau antibody that targets the extracellular form of pathological tau aggregates by binding to the N-terminal 25-30 amino acid residues of tau protein. Tilavonemab blocks the ability of human and mouse neurons to take up tau aggregates, reduces brain volume loss, slows the progression of tau pathology, and improves cognitive ability in transgenic mice expressing mutant human tau. Tilavonemab can be used in Alzheimer's disease research.
